Output 267122215ad04da11fc23f4db4e3111a50ab2e252c343dd79e6713d10a28eb94:15

value
4696960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bba903edb8dab843e8d7bc4b23b4b9df66c02e2 OP_EQUAL
address
3Qe32MEExBwkVH6azDMg6duCvDXQT2j9fG
transaction
267122215ad04da11fc23f4db4e3111a50ab2e252c343dd79e6713d10a28eb94
confirmations
153073
spent
true